The Prestwick library was purchased by the New England Regional Center of Excellence in Biodefense and Emerging Infectious Diseases (NERCE/BEID) in February 2006. This library contains 1120 off-patent compounds that have been selected for structural diversity, collective coverage of multiple therapeutic areas, and known safety and bioavailability in humans. Over 85% of the Prestwick compounds are marketed drugs.
Investigators wishing to screen the maximum number of FDA-approved drugs can achieve approximately 46% coverage (561 compounds) of the FDA set by screening both NINDS and Prestwick. Including the ICCB Biomol Known Bioactives will increase coverage to ~47% of the FDA set, as there is some redundancy among these three libraries.
